Output 83e68b5041e6e8bb9c97f7636e923642e1ac47c3c274c601ac23ef4deda183e2:39

value
31459450
script pubkey
OP_0 OP_PUSHBYTES_20 acc73480c625c4841b5bf751890457f47e8ea7f6
address
ltc1q4nrnfqxxyhzggx6m7agcjpzh73lgaflk7e2z9w
transaction
83e68b5041e6e8bb9c97f7636e923642e1ac47c3c274c601ac23ef4deda183e2
spent
true